Merchant City Distributors Limited, based in Kelvin Industrial Estate, ceased trading and made all 18 of its employees redundant.
The closure follows 25 years in business and has been blamed on “detrimental supply chain issues” that left the company with no viable future.
James Stephen and Ben Peterson of BDO have been appointed as joint administrators, reports our sister title, the Herald.
